As America fails to mount effective efforts against obesity, the average citizen continues to get bigger. According to 2011 statistics, approximately one third of adult Americans are obese. Not only has the United States not made any improvement in obesity rates, they have actually become worse. In a number of states, the statistics for obesity grew to more than 30 percent in the last two years. This disturbing trend makes weight-related ailments like heart disease, diabetes, high cholesterol, and high blood pressure some of the most common health problems in the country.

Living at home, students have parents to take care of nutrition. Healthy meals are typically offered on some kind of a regular basis. When students leave the nest and head off to college, however, nutrition problems can rise up and cause problems in other areas. Without anybody to remind them it’s time for dinner and push them to eat their vegetables, students busy with lectures or holed up in dorms taking online college classes can quickly pack on pounds and watch their health deteriorate.
